Tramadol has an average rating of 6.9 out of 10 from a total of 1,806 reviews on Drugs.com. 62% of reviewers reported a positive experience, while 24% reported a negative experience.

Ultram (tramadol) for Pain "I have been using Ultram for about 2 months. I think this medicine works very well for pain; however, the withdrawal side effects for me have been bad. If I stop taking this medicine for two days, I experience cold sweats, hot flashes, can't sleep, my legs get restless at night. I find that I have to take the medicine without having pain just to feel like my normal self again. The restless legs are probably the worst part of the withdrawal symptoms. It does, however, work fairly well for pain if taken regularly."

For Depression "I was first prescribed Tramadol as an add-on drug with my Vicodin due to a serious injury in a car accident. I also suffer from depression and acute anxiety most of my life with panic attacks. The Vicodin worked at first and then made me sick. I would vomit from it sometimes, then it quit working. I took the tramadol once a day usually in the morning and stopped after a month or so because I felt it wasn't doing anything. Man, was I wrong. My injuries healed and I stopped the Vicodin. Upon reading more about Tramadol, I discovered it acts as a Serotonin and Norepinephrine reuptake inhibitor. So it acts as an antidepressant as well as a 'semi-opiate.' Tramadol itself is not an opiate. Your body converts it into one, similar to Nucynta. Great drug."

For Fibromyalgia "I prescribe Tramadol for patients, for some it does not work because you must have the enzyme to convert it. For the people who have the converting protein, it is a wonder medicine. For many with fibromyalgia & chronic pain, it works well and allows them to continue working & activities. For all medications, there are reasonable limits to the amount used, and precautions for some when tapering and discontinuing. With Tramadol, slowly taper and discontinue, do not stop cold turkey. I found Tramadol to be effective with 1 or 2 tablets (50 mg) a day, occasionally on a severe pain day I must take up to 200 mg in 24 hours. 4 days a week I only take 1 tab!"

Ultram (tramadol) for Back Pain "Good at relieving pain for a short duration (4 hours at a time) with few side effects. I found that at 200mg/day my pain was cut in half and I had increased energy and a brighter mood. I have used this medicine for 4 years now and find that it is very effective for about four months, and then effectiveness decreases. At that point, my doctor switches me to a narcotic for three to four weeks and then I can continue with the tramadol over again with a 'reset' in the effectiveness factor. The strongest negative for me is getting off the tramadol... withdrawal effects include major mood swings, insomnia, and dizziness. But overall, it is quite effective and has very few bad effects for me while taking it."
